Remote Otter LogoRemoteOtter

Head of Global Capability Center Leader - Remote

Posted 11 weeks ago
Project Management
Full Time
India

Overview

We are seeking a dynamic and experienced Senior Leader to lead our new global capability center in Hyderabad/Bangalore. This leader will play a critical role in overseeing the center's operations, guiding our largest technical team, liaising with the Indian government, and growing important partner and network relationships.

In Short

  • Oversee and manage day-to-day operations of the capability center.
  • Implement efficient operational processes to drive productivity.
  • Develop and manage the center’s budget.
  • Lead the largest technical team within the center.
  • Drive strategic direction and execution of technical projects.
  • Act as a liaison with Indian government officials.
  • Leverage personal influence to support growing networks.
  • Work effectively with remote teams across different time zones.
  • Participate in high-level meetings and presentations.
  • Foster a culture of continuous improvement and innovation.

Requirements

  • Bachelor’s degree in Business, Engineering, or related field; MBA preferred.
  • Minimum of 15 years of experience in a senior leadership role.
  • Deep understanding of Cybersecurity and government regulations in India.
  • Strong leadership and strategic thinking abilities.
  • In-depth knowledge of engineering and product development processes.
  • Experience in supporting sales teams and engaging with enterprise customers.
  • Ability to navigate cultural differences effectively.
  • Proven ability to work with remote teams.

Benefits

  • Opportunity to lead a new global capability center.
  • Work in a diverse and inclusive environment.
  • Engage with government and regulatory bodies.
  • Drive operational excellence and technological innovation.
  • Collaborate with teams across different regions.
Cloudflare logo

Cloudflare

Cloudflare is a leading technology company dedicated to building a better Internet. Operating one of the world's largest networks, Cloudflare provides protection and acceleration for millions of websites and Internet properties, serving a diverse clientele that includes individual bloggers, small to medium-sized businesses, and Fortune 500 companies. The company is committed to enhancing the performance of Internet applications while safeguarding them from spam and cyber attacks, all without the need for additional hardware or software changes. Recognized for its innovative culture and commitment to diversity and inclusion, Cloudflare fosters a collaborative environment where employees are encouraged to develop their skills and contribute to the mission of creating a free and open Internet.

Share This Job!

Save This Job!

Similar Jobs:

Pleo

Global Mobility Lead - Remote

Pleo

3 weeks ago

Pleo is seeking a Global Mobility Lead to manage employee relocations and ensure compliance with global mobility policies.

Worldwide
Full-time
Human Resources
CoreWeave logo

Global Head of Tax - Remote

CoreWeave

4 weeks ago

CoreWeave is seeking a Global Head of Tax to lead its tax department and ensure compliance while optimizing tax strategies.

USA
Full-time
Finance / Legal
$245,000 - $325,000/year
Deel logo

Global Mobility Operations Lead - Remote

Deel

4 weeks ago

Join Deel as a Global Mobility Operations Lead to optimize global mobility services and drive scalable growth.

UK
Full-time
All others
Qualtrics logo

Leader, Global Employee Relations Center of Excellence - Remote

Qualtrics

11 weeks ago

Join Qualtrics as the Leader of the Global Employee Relations Center of Excellence, overseeing employee relations strategy and compliance.

USA
Full-time
Human Resources
Qualtrics logo

Leader, Global Employee Relations Center of Excellence - Remote

Qualtrics

11 weeks ago

Join Qualtrics as the Leader of the Global Employee Relations Center of Excellence, overseeing employee relations strategy and compliance.

USA
Full-time
Human Resources
$143,000 - $260,500/year